Product Information

Fmoc-D-octahydroindole-2-carboxylic acid is a versatile compound widely utilized in the field of peptide synthesis and drug development. This amino acid derivative features a protective Fmoc (9-fluorenylmethyloxycarbonyl) group, which is crucial for the selective protection of amine functionalities during the synthesis of peptides. Its unique octahydroindole structure enhances its stability and solubility, making it an ideal choice for researchers looking to create complex peptide sequences with high purity and yield.

In practical applications, Fmoc-D-octahydroindole-2-carboxylic acid is particularly valuable in the pharmaceutical industry for the development of bioactive peptides and potential drug candidates. Its ability to facilitate the incorporation of non-standard amino acids into peptide chains allows for the exploration of novel therapeutic agents. Additionally, its compatibility with various coupling reagents and solid-phase synthesis techniques makes it a preferred choice among chemists and researchers. With its robust performance and adaptability, this compound stands out as a key player in advancing peptide chemistry and drug discovery.

Synonyms
Fmoc-D-Oic-OH, (2R,3aS,7aS)-1-Fmoc-octahydro-1H-indole-2-carboxylic acid
CAS Number
1217512-55-4
Purity
≥ 98% (HPLC)
Molecular Formula
C24H25NO4
Molecular Weight
391.46
MDL Number
MFCD12198183
PubChem ID
4712582
Melting Point
169 - 180 ?C
Appearance
White powder
Optical Rotation
[a]D20 = 66 ± 1 ° (C=1 in EtOH)
Conditions
Store at 2 - 8 °C

Applications

Fmoc-D-octahydroindole-2-carboxylic acid is widely utilized in research focused on:

  • Peptide Synthesis: This compound serves as a protecting group in solid-phase peptide synthesis, allowing for the selective modification of amino acids without interfering with other functional groups.
  • Drug Development: Its structural properties make it a valuable intermediate in the synthesis of bioactive compounds, particularly in the pharmaceutical industry where complex molecules are required.
  • Material Science: The compound can be used in the development of novel polymers and materials, enhancing their mechanical properties and thermal stability.
  • Bioconjugation: Fmoc-D-octahydroindole-2-carboxylic acid is useful in bioconjugation techniques, facilitating the attachment of biomolecules to surfaces or other molecules for diagnostic and therapeutic applications.
  • Research in Neuroscience: Its derivatives are being explored for their potential effects on neurotransmitter systems, contributing to studies aimed at understanding neurological disorders.
